Description

SOURCES SOUGHT SYNOPSIS

Notice from the United States Air Force, Air Force Life Cycle Management Center (AFLCMC), Installation Contracting Division, Base Support Contracting Branch at Wright-Patterson Air Force Base (WPAFB), Ohio:

INTRODUCTION: The AFLCMC Operational Contracting Branch at Wright-Patterson AFB, Ohio, on behalf of the Air Force Institute of Technology (AFIT), is conducting market research through a Sources Sought Notice to identify potential sources, including Small Businesses (SB), capable of providing annual ABET Accreditation Maintenance for AFIT's academic programs. A set-aside decision has not yet been made for this acquisition.

REQUIREMENTS: The Government requires a contractor to provide its standard accreditation process to review, assess, and evaluate seven (7) of AFIT's engineering and applied science programs for maintenance of accreditation. The evaluation will be based on the criteria established by the associated professional societies. The Period of Performance shall be from October 1, 2025, through September 30, 2026. The work will be performed for the Air Force Institute of Technology (AFIT/EN), 2950 Hobson Way, Wright-Patterson AFB, OH 45433-7765.
